Dental Assistant Job Opportunity
About the position: We're seeking a highly skilled Dental Assistant to join our dynamic team on a part-time basis. You'll work closely with our dental professionals and contribute to delivering top-quality, patient-focused care.
* Key Responsibilities:
* Patient Care: Assist patients during their visit, ensuring their comfort and safety throughout the procedure.
* Clinical Support: Prepare and sterilize dental instruments, assist the dentist during examinations and procedures, and maintain a clean and organized treatment area.
* Inventory Management: Monitor dental supplies levels, ensuring the treatment room is well-stocked and organized.
* Patient Education: Provide patients with post-operative care instructions and educate them about oral hygiene and preventive care.
* Team Collaboration: Work closely with dentists, hygienists, and other staff to ensure a smooth workflow and positive patient experience.
* Compliance: Adhere to all safety and infection control protocols, as well as regulatory requirements in the dental practice.
